引言
在现代网络中,VPN(虚拟私人网络)技术愈发重要。作为一种优秀的VPN解决方案,V2Ray近年来获得了广泛关注。而WireGuard作为一款高效且易于使用的VPN协议,更是与V2Ray的结合使得用户体验进一步提升。本文将详细探讨V2Ray如何支持WireGuard,包括配置方法、优势以及常见问题解答。
什么是V2Ray?
V2Ray是一款功能强大的网络代理工具,主要用于科学上网,具有灵活的配置和多种传输协议。其支持的协议包括但不限于:
- VMess
- Shadowsocks
- HTTP/2
- TCP
什么是WireGuard?
WireGuard是一种新兴的VPN协议,以其快速、安全和简单而闻名。WireGuard的主要特点包括:
- 高效:与传统VPN协议相比,WireGuard的速度更快。
- 安全:采用现代加密算法,确保数据传输安全。
- 简单:配置相对简单,代码量少,易于维护。
V2Ray支持WireGuard的优势
将V2Ray与WireGuard结合使用有诸多优势:
- 增强的安全性:WireGuard提供强大的加密保障,V2Ray则负责复杂的流量管理。
- 灵活的网络配置:用户可以根据需求自由配置和选择不同的传输协议。
- 更快的速度:WireGuard的轻量级特性使得VPN连接更快,用户体验更佳。
V2Ray与WireGuard的安装与配置
安装V2Ray
首先,需要在你的系统上安装V2Ray,以下是简单的安装步骤:
- 下载V2Ray:可以通过官方GitHub页面下载。
- 解压文件:将下载的文件解压到目标目录。
- 配置V2Ray:根据个人需求,编辑配置文件
config.json
。
安装WireGuard
接下来,我们来安装WireGuard:
-
Linux系统:使用命令: bash sudo apt install wireguard
-
Windows系统:可以访问WireGuard官方网站下载并安装。
配置V2Ray支持WireGuard
- 编辑V2Ray配置:在
config.json
中添加WireGuard的相关配置。 - 配置WireGuard:编辑
wg0.conf
文件,加入你的WireGuard连接信息。 - 启动V2Ray和WireGuard:分别运行相关的启动命令。 bash systemctl start v2ray systemctl start wg-quick@wg0
常见问题解答(FAQ)
1. V2Ray与WireGuard有什么区别?
V2Ray是一个网络代理工具,支持多种协议。而WireGuard是一种特定的VPN协议。它们各自有不同的功能和应用场景。V2Ray可以与WireGuard配合使用,以增强安全性和灵活性。
2. 如何检查V2Ray和WireGuard是否正常工作?
可以通过以下方式检查:
- 查看V2Ray的日志文件,确认没有错误信息。
- 使用命令
wg
来查看WireGuard的状态。 - 尝试访问被墙网站,检查能否成功。
3. V2Ray支持哪些协议?
V2Ray支持多种协议,包括:
- VMess
- Shadowsocks
- HTTP/2
- TCP/UDP
- WireGuard(与V2Ray结合使用)
4. WireGuard的安全性如何?
WireGuard采用了现代加密技术,其代码量相对较少,安全性高。此外,WireGuard的简单性使得其更容易进行审计和维护。
总结
通过本文的介绍,相信大家对V2Ray支持WireGuard的使用方法和优势有了更深入的了解。V2Ray和WireGuard的结合,为用户提供了一种高效、安全的科学上网方式。如果你正在寻找更好的VPN解决方案,不妨尝试将V2Ray与WireGuard结合使用。希望这篇文章能对你有所帮助!